92 points Andy Howard, MW (Decanter): "Vosgros is sometimes described as a 'left-bank' premier cru with 'right-bank' exposure. It is a valley which is very cold but has a sunny westerly exposition. Closed and precise at the moment, this spend 8-10 months on lees giving the wine a creamy yet elegant texture. A very classy premier cru, this will need several years to fully blossom. Drinking Window: 2023-2028. (Oct 2022)"
90-92 points Allen Meadows (Burghound): "Like the Petit Chablis, moderate amounts of classic Chablis typicity are present on the lemon rind, white orchard fruit and petrol-scented nose. There is very good volume and punch to the delicious medium-bodied flavors that possess good muscle on the clean, dry and slightly austere finale that is supported by citrus-tinged acidity. Drink: 2027+. (Oct 2022)"
90-92 points Jasper Morris, MW (Inside Burgundy): "Pale yellow with a green tint. There is not much bouquet at the outset. Steely on the palate with flesh too, mineral crunch at the back and fine iodine traces, forty year old vines coming into their own, excellent finish. Drink from 2025-2030. (Jun 2022)"
